Hi, I want to avoid installing most of the programs I don't need (e.g. Ekiga, certain video and music apps, etc.) and save as much hard-disk space as possible.
I want to install from the minimal CD image (https://help.ubuntu.com/community/Installation/MinimalCD) but I'm wondering if it will be suitable for a LAPTOP install.
On my current Lenovo T61 with Heron installed I noticed there are specific things installed to work with the laptop that were installed automatically from the FULL live install CD; things like:
apmd
hotkey-setup
laptop-detect
laptop-mode-tools
libapm1
pcmciautils
radeontool*
toshset*
*I don't know why these are installed as I don't have a Toshiba laptop and since my laptop is Lenovo T61, it has integrated Intel graphics (so why Radeon?!)
So my question is, will these packages, most of which seem necessary for a proper laptop install, get installed by the minimum install CD? Or will I have to install them manually? (How will I know what exactly I _will_ need?)
